Should I prune the runner on my Hoya or let it grow? by corruxtion in houseplants

[–]aconfusedheap 67 points68 points  (0 children)

DO NOT PRUNE!!! this is where your hoya will eventually flower. I made the mistake of cutting back the runner on my hoya BUT never again. let them all fly and never cut. just redirect with a hoop or decorative support of some kind

Best Cheesecake Recipe by GeminiStarbright in VeganBaking

[–]aconfusedheap 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I made this New York style vegan cheesecake recently and it was SUPER good: https://www.spabettie.com/new-york-cheesecake/.

As others have noted, pay attention to the base of the cream cheese, as coconut oil-based brands tend to not perform well in a cheesecake. I opted for a tofu based one. I’ve been vegan for 8 years now so I really don’t mind and in fact like when you can still kind of taste the soy in the cheesecake, but it is a consideration because non-vegan people love to find the “issues” with vegan substitutions.
